Flappers, gangsters and silent screen look-alikes have been invited to the 1920s-themed All That Jazz fundraiser cabaret for Cancer Society Wairarapa.
The cabaret will be held at the Copthorne Hotel and Resort Solway Park in Masterton on July 5.
A silent auction also will run at the cabaret and The Ratbags band will provide music "at the roaring twenties speakeasy" that will be re-created for the occasion.
Jeanine Gribbin, Cancer Society Wairarapa centre manager, said: "Come as a flapper, gangster or silent screen star or come as you are. Just bring your friends and we'll take care of the rest." All proceeds from the cabaret "will go towards helping people affected with cancers in our community".
